Chandelier with Statuette of the Virgin

second half of 15th century (?)
Object PlaceFlanders
Medium/TechniqueIron and brass and latten (various parts: 72.1-76.7% copper, 20.7-27.4% zinc, trace-2.2% lead, up to 1.3% tin)
Dimensions108 x 89 cm (42 1/2 x 35 1/16 in.)
Credit LineMary S. and Edward J. Holmes Fund
Accession number68.616
On View
Not on view
ClassificationsMetalwork
Collections
ProvenancePrivate collection, Genoa [see note 1]. By 1966, F. Ildebrando Bossi, Genoa; 1968, sold by Bossi to the MFA. (Accession Date: October 9, 1968)

NOTES:
[1] In his curatorial recommendation for its purchase (October 9, 1968) Hanns Swarzenski noted that the chandelier "comes from a Palace in Genoa." Bossi presumably acquired it from this Genoese collection.
